Transaction 5942176d301df0faf430a4f3f51897f252c59b4bf9a680de3d2a971418cafa6a

1 Input
2 Outputs
  • 5942176d301df0faf430a4f3f51897f252c59b4bf9a680de3d2a971418cafa6a:0
  • value  1065298
    address  2NChNy2yxZkwrHwrNxEhLv6zUpFcTJMQQJs
  • 5942176d301df0faf430a4f3f51897f252c59b4bf9a680de3d2a971418cafa6a:1
  • value  7603335482
    address  2NA5bYmVRChNq3GsXgfEQhynX3dkgT5jpZr